Summary

For almost fifty years, there have been cricket World Cups. And for almost fifty years, no other nation on Earth has dominated them quite like Australia.

Whether it’s Ricky Ponting’s and Meg Lanning’s all-conquering teams, Allan Border’s underdogs, Aaron Finch’s unfashionable T20 champions, Steve Waugh’s thrilling tightrope-walkers, or any of the other Australian sides to hold a trophy aloft, these World Cup wins are not defined by the outcomes of the tournament but by the paths each …

About The Author

Dan Liebke

Dan Liebke is a comedy writer, who was a regular contributor to MAD Magazine in Australia for two decades before coming to his senses and turning his comic focus to cricket. In addition to a social media presence on Twitter (@liebcricket), Dan has contributed articles making fun of cricket and cricketers to the ABC Cricket Guide magazine as well as websites. He also co-hosts both the Can’t Bowl, Can’t Throw and Ridiculous Ashes cricket podcasts. His book, The Instant Cricket Library, a comic anthology of fake excerpts from imaginary, unpublished and other hard-to-find cricket books, was published in 2018 by the Slattery Media Group. His books The 50 Greatest Matches in Australian Cricket, The 50 Greatest Australian Cricketers and 50 Great Moments in Australian Cricket were published by Affirm Press. Dan is a genuine all-rounder, equally inept with both bat and ball - and he steadfastly believes that cricket is the funniest, and hence best, sport that humanity has ever invented.
